Weakly coupled new physics in strong fields — •Babette Döbrich — Max Planck Institute for Physics

Strong electromagnetic fields are an exquisite ingredient in searches for weakly coupled physics. Such physics is proposed to extend the Standard Model of particle physics, among else to help to explain Dark Matter. In my talk, I will exemplify this statement and will highlight how axions over a wide set of mass scales can be searched exploiting their coupling to two photons: From laboratory set-ups to the use of large-scale accelerator infrastructure.
